Mohammad Hirzallah is a scholar working on Neurology, Biomedical Engineering and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Mohammad Hirzallah has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 148 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Neurology, 5 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 4 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Mohammad Hirzallah's work include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(11 papers), Cerebral Venous Sinus Thrombosis (6 papers) and Cerebrospinal fluid and hydrocephalus (3 papers). Mohammad Hirzallah is often cited by papers focused on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(11 papers), Cerebral Venous Sinus Thrombosis (6 papers) and Cerebrospinal fluid and hydrocephalus (3 papers). Mohammad Hirzallah coll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and Sweden. Mohammad Hirzallah's co-authors include Eric M. Bershad, M. Rizwan Sohail, Jennifer Martin, Catherine García, Sandeep K. Agarwal, H. Alex Choi, Piergiorgio Lochner, Felix Schlachetzki, Michael Ertl and Andrew G. Lee and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Neurology and CHEST Journal.
